Who won Game 7 ?

 


The San Antonio Spurs won Game 7 of the Western Conference Finals, defeating the Oklahoma City Thunder to advance to their first NBA Finals since 2014. USA Today


🏀 Game 7 Recap

  • Matchup: Oklahoma City Thunder vs. San Antonio Spurs
  • Date: May 30, 2026
  • Location: Paycom Center, Oklahoma City
  • Result: Spurs victory, securing their spot in the 2026 NBA Finals.

📊 Key Highlights

  • Spurs Performance:
    • Fully healthy roster gave them the edge.
    • Strong defensive execution and balanced scoring carried them through.
  • Thunder Struggles:
    • Missing two of their top offensive creators due to injuries.
    • Shai Gilgeous-Alexander fought hard but lacked support. Yardbarker

⚡ Historical Context

  • First Spurs Finals Appearance Since 2014: Marks a major comeback for the franchise. USA Today
  • Thunder’s Quest for Back-to-Back Titles Ends: They won the championship in 2025 but fell short this year. Yardbarker
  • NBA Parity: If the Spurs win the Finals, it will continue the streak of eight different champions in eight seasons, a rare run in league history. Yardbarker

🏆 What’s Next

  • San Antonio Spurs: Advance to the NBA Finals, aiming for their first title in 12 years.
  • Oklahoma City Thunder: Season ends in disappointment, but their young core remains strong for future contention.

Key Takeaway: The Spurs’ Game 7 win over the Thunder was decisive, ending OKC’s hopes of repeating as champions and sending San Antonio back to the NBA Finals for the first time in over a decade.
